well, Duval there are a number of Sovereign models and not every tiller will fit ever model. The 3414 is essentially the same as the Sovereign and Landlord models in the 3400 series and also the 7000 series Simplicity and 700 series AC. Simplicity really muddies the waters with all these feudal titles. If it will fit any of those it will fit yours with the addition of the lift mechanism which is/was missing from your tractor. If the tiller fits any of the earlier Sovereigns it will take some serious mods to work. Be sure what ever you do you get the Mule drive assembly as well.
